Robert M. Silverstone, 66. Beloved husband of Susan, nee Kasanov. Loving father of Jennifer (Kurt) Page, and Michelle Silverstone. Proud grandfather of Juniper Page. Devoted son of the late Jeanne and Harry Silverstone. Dear brother of Jeffrey (Irene) Silverstone. Cherished son-in-law of Muriel...
